Rone

Figurehead of InFine music label, French electro artist Rone has become, in the space of two albums, one of the references of hexagonal electro. With every sound and rhythm created and implemented down to the finest detail, the Parisian manages to introduce the listener to a unique universe, governed by very specific code. Dynamic, scalable, modern: Rone does not fail to to take over the ears.

Upon the release of his first EP, Bora, already with InFine label, it received widespread support from renowned artists such as Agoria, Massive Attack. Bugge Wesseltoft, High Priest (Antipop Consortium) and even Jean-Michel Jarre...

The particular class of production demonstration by Rone, (real name Erwan Castex) won the producer rave reviews for his first album Spanish Breakfast. Not only in France - the unique stylings of the Parisian caught the ear of the English media.

A Berlin exile, Rone will offer the opportunity to refresh the current trends and come back with new, original material. In 2012 he released his second album: Tohu Bohu, an undeniable touchdown for the young artist.

The Apache EP, released in 2014, saw the man demonstrate free rein with his wild imagination once again, by changing his style without distorting it. © Nicolas Gal / Qobuz
